国产日韩欧美一区二区三区三州_亚洲少妇熟女av_久久久久亚洲av国产精品_波多野结衣网站一区二区_亚洲欧美色片在线91_国产亚洲精品精品国产优播av_日本一区二区三区波多野结衣 _久久国产av不卡

?

基于遺傳算法的計算機網絡改進設計研究

2021-06-16 14:21馮建云
電子技術與軟件工程 2021年5期
關鍵詞:網絡拓撲鏈路遺傳算法

馮建云

(山西建筑職業(yè)技術學院 山西省晉中市 030600)

隨著科技的進步,計算機網絡體系不斷更新。計算機網絡規(guī)模擴大及電力網絡等各種網絡普及,對網絡可靠性提出更高的要求。信息網絡技術發(fā)展成為結構化發(fā)展的先決條件,計算機網絡在一些重要領域應用廣泛。信息網絡可靠性是提高網絡質量的重要評判標準,利用程序優(yōu)化能降低網絡造價。計算機網絡可靠性由外界環(huán)境可靠性與工作人員可靠性等構成,目前我國計算機網絡穩(wěn)定性研究基于電信信號網絡交換研究,利用電信信號傳輸實現容量改變,但可靠性對線路要求較高,后期網絡故障率提高,在評價體系中實現網絡優(yōu)化設計,隨著智能優(yōu)化方案數量增多,利用優(yōu)化手段對遺傳算法進行優(yōu)化形式得到應用,實現網絡整體優(yōu)化。

1 計算機通信網絡可靠性概述

計算機網絡由網絡終端、節(jié)點線路及計算機組成,廣義的計算機網絡分為用戶終端模塊及交換模塊,計算機網絡通過通信鏈路將不同區(qū)域計算機連接,實現資源共享。各種應用為軟件模塊負責實現計算機終端功能[1]。計算機網絡可靠性量化稱為可靠度,可靠度評估是NP 的難題,精準計算方法主要有狀態(tài)空間分解法等,通常用于中小型脫貧結構網絡,近似計算法是兼顧計算精度采用的折中方法,為減低差錯保證信息傳輸完整性,對計算機網絡可靠性建模需考慮影響因素。良好的故障容錯技術可以保障網絡可靠性。計算機網絡組成如圖1 所示。

計算機通信網絡是將不同地域的計算機,通過交互設備完成特定功能復雜網絡系統(tǒng)。計算機網絡是為計算機相互通信提供的路徑,通信子網負責計算機通信網絡信息傳遞。計算機網絡固有結構決定計算機通信網絡的特征,包括分布跨度較大;通過通信設施執(zhí)行信息交換。廣義的計算機通信網絡分為用戶設備、傳輸交換設備[2]。計算機通信網絡拓撲結構是通信網絡骨架,計算機網絡拓撲結構要求便于網絡建設施工,適應建筑物通信環(huán)境,滿足用戶通信需求,具有網絡局部擴展能力等。

計算機通信網絡可靠性是系統(tǒng)工程科學。國內外有關學者將其測度歸納為網絡生存性、連通性等。計算機網絡基礎節(jié)點要為用戶終端提供可靠鏈路。計算機網絡連通性用可靠度衡量。計算機通信網絡保持連通的能力為可靠性。反映拓撲結構支持通信網絡運行能力。網絡完成規(guī)定功能概率為可靠度。

2 計算機網絡通信可靠性遺傳算法分析

計算機網絡可靠度傳統(tǒng)精確算法是對網絡模型簡化處理,應用相關輪求解計算。傳統(tǒng)精確算法包括不交和算法等。容斥原理算法是完全狀態(tài)枚舉法基礎上發(fā)展。只能解決規(guī)模較小的計算機網絡[3]。智能算法適用于復雜計算機通信網絡可靠度計算。目前流行的智能算法有遺傳蘇阿帆、蟻群算法、神經網絡方法等。

遺傳算法是借鑒生物界自然選擇思想的全局隨機搜索算法,把可能解視為種群個體,算法在種群空間隨機搜索,不斷使用選擇較差遺傳算子,產生最優(yōu)解。GA 基本內容包括種群初始化、適應函數設計等。選擇較差操作是遺傳算法的核心,交叉操作決定GA 全局搜索能力。GA 控制參數包括交叉率及其他GA 參數。遺傳算法相比傳統(tǒng)算法特點體現在操作對象為參數編碼,避免約束條件限制;有效防止搜索過程收斂于局部最優(yōu)。

圖1:計算機網絡組成

遺傳算法數學表達式為A=(P0,I,λ,L,s,c,m,T)P0為初始成員集,λ 為集體成員數量;I={0,1}為最終解編碼為0 與1 元素組成。C,m為交叉與變異;s 為選擇性復制;T 為最終算法結果。T=0 表明非最優(yōu)解[4]。遺傳算法具有不易陷入局部最優(yōu)循環(huán)的優(yōu)點,在解決多局部極值優(yōu)化時成為首選方法。但優(yōu)化過程緩慢,計算機網絡可靠性優(yōu)化需要對遺傳算法改進,使其在與其他優(yōu)化算法銜接同時保持初始解分散性。傳統(tǒng)繁殖過程為nti=(fti|ft)λ,fti 為適應性評估評價函數值,傳統(tǒng)繁殖過程淘汰率低,影響算法流暢性。傳統(tǒng)繁殖中加入競爭機制,可以提高算法流暢性。改進繁殖過程為{nti=(fti/fwt)λ,

3 計算機通信網絡可靠設計分析

科研人員總結許多計算機網絡設計經驗,規(guī)范通信網絡可靠性優(yōu)化設計。計算機通信網絡構建要遵循國際標準,堅持先進性與實用性結合等原則。采用開放式計算機通信網絡體系結構,具有較強的擴展升級能力;保證網絡系統(tǒng)正常運行;計算機通信網絡可管理性強,保護現有計算機通信網絡投資,合理調配已成熟網絡操作系統(tǒng)軟件;選擇較好的絡鏈路介質,網絡具有較快響應速度。

提高計算機網絡可靠性有效方案是提高系統(tǒng)容錯性,縮短計算機網絡故障持續(xù)時間[5]。需采用冗余措施提高網絡容錯能力。避免計算機通信網絡癱瘓,影響計算機網絡容錯能力因素包括網絡中心樞紐設備容錯方式等。計算機網絡容錯設計原則為雙網絡中心,要求采用并行計算機網絡方法,計算機網絡設計采用具有模塊化結構的網絡設備,提高系統(tǒng)長時間連續(xù)工作能力;網絡服務器采用新技術,增強服務器容錯性等。網絡管理軟件容錯設計,采用具有容錯功能網絡操作系統(tǒng)實現。

計算機通信網絡雙網絡冗余性設計是增加設備用網絡,實現計算機網絡容錯,各網絡結點通過雙網絡連接,通過雙網絡發(fā)送消息。雙網絡可同時傳輸數據,某些原因造成網絡斷開,物理硬件設施保證計算機網絡可靠性。計算機網絡要有先進的網絡層次結構,采用正確合理的網絡層次結構設計,才能充分發(fā)揮先進網絡設備高性能[6]。隨著計算機網絡通信技術迅速發(fā)展,分布式網絡服務移至用戶級,網絡多層設計是模塊化,由于多層網絡結構具有確定性,在擴展中進行故障查找等維護工作易于操作。計算機通信網絡利用網絡第三層業(yè)務功能,減少配置不當引起網絡問題。計算機通信網絡多層結構對網絡故障隔離,多層模式使通信網絡移植更加簡單,對以往計算機通信網絡具有很好兼容性。

4 計算機通信網絡可靠性影響因素分析

計算機通信網絡可靠性影響因素包括網絡設備,網絡拓撲結構等。網絡設備包括用戶設備與傳輸交換設備,是計算機通信網絡可靠性的關鍵。維護要確保用戶終端可靠,如安裝兩塊網卡可靠性高。服務器包括數據服務器、Web 服務器等,其可靠性影響計算機網絡可靠性。

大型計算機網絡由不同廠商網絡產品構成,要降低信息丟失率,提高網絡可靠性,要進行實時采集網絡運行參數。計算機網絡通信設計中,注意合理選擇網絡管理軟件。要求網絡管理軟件遵循標準網絡管理協議,與其他網絡管理軟件進行管理信息交換??梢噪S時監(jiān)控網管理網絡,為網絡管理維護提供依據。為保證計算機通信網絡運行,要加強對計算機通信網絡應用人員培訓,為防止人為操作失誤,可運用行政措施確保計算機網絡正常運行[7]。計算機網絡拓撲結構為通信網絡規(guī)劃問題,不同應用領域的計算機網絡通信需具有不同網絡拓撲結構,分析計算機網絡拓撲結構的影響是研究核心,互聯網絡拓撲結構是計算機網絡部件主要連接方式,計算機通信設計者提出許多網絡概念,如限制連通度,限制容錯直徑等,準確度量計算機通信網絡可靠性。

實際工作中人們經常需要使多個目標最佳優(yōu)化,如涉及新產品要考慮其制造成本最低,及產品可靠性等,設計目標改善可能相互抵觸,需要在設計目標中折中。目標分為總目標與子目標,希望多目標優(yōu)化子目標同時達到最優(yōu)值較為困難,只能使各子目標函數達到最優(yōu)。多目標優(yōu)化問題Pareto 解構成集合為Pareto 曲面,計算機網絡可靠性優(yōu)化設計是NP-hard 組合問題,包括極大化網絡可靠度,極小化投資成本,反映網絡可靠性優(yōu)化問題具有片面性,需要對二者追求目標進行折中處理。目前國內外網絡可靠行單目標優(yōu)化問題研究較少,在網絡可靠行多目標優(yōu)化有待深入研究。

5 基于遺傳算法的計算機網絡優(yōu)化設計

遺傳算法在基于網絡可靠性中常用于解決多個局部極值優(yōu)化問題,尋求最優(yōu)解可能較為漫長,需要對遺傳算法改進,如引入競爭繁殖可以與其他優(yōu)化方法銜接,使遺傳算法借機長編碼問題更高效。基于遺傳算法的計算機網絡優(yōu)化設計要對計算機網絡拓撲結構合理選擇,選擇開放性網絡體系結構,對網絡系統(tǒng)優(yōu)化配置。根據計算機網絡特點,信息處理需要采取先來后到順序,構建可靠性的網絡優(yōu)化數學模型。計算機網絡通暢有M 條待選鏈路與N 個節(jié)點,各種問題以編碼形式描述,需要進行網絡中隨機待選鏈路的選擇,遺傳算法搜索N 個節(jié)點,N-1 條鏈路組成完整網絡。

構建數學模型將網絡拓撲設為A(S,D),D 為鏈路集合,成本計算公式為|S|=n,max|E|=n(n-1)/2.解集為(X12,X13…,Xln,X23,…X2n,…X(n-1),構建數學模型T(X)≥Tmin(X),Tmin(X)為優(yōu)化設計滿足可靠性要求;需保證網絡連接通暢,鏈路成本最低。對網絡進行優(yōu)化設計,利用二進制方法編碼初始群體;對種群個體成本計算,以f(x)=(x-1)/(Ps-1)為適值函數。將小概率種群基淘汰;利用改進后遺傳算法實施網絡節(jié)點優(yōu)化,進行迭代計算保障網絡可靠性最優(yōu)解出現。

計算機網絡優(yōu)化設計中,以通過遺傳算法得到更高精度的搜索方式,需要立足計算機網絡中主要問題解決,提高網絡搜索效率。利用遺傳算法搜索優(yōu)化需要將搜索精度作為關鍵評價標準。遺傳算法具有易于操作等優(yōu)點,但易局限于局部最佳優(yōu)化,需要通過對搜索方式優(yōu)化提升遺傳算法搜索速度。由于遺傳算法通用性強,可與其遺傳算法有效結合,利用二者進行鄰域解對比,在運行中不斷搜索優(yōu)化解。網絡節(jié)點進制表如表1 所示。

表1:網絡節(jié)點進制表

計算機網絡包含若干節(jié)點,如何對網絡優(yōu)化設計是解決問題的關鍵。二進制編碼規(guī)則簡單,采用二進制編碼進行網絡節(jié)點基因描述,為研制計算機網絡可靠度優(yōu)化設計效果先進性,基于改進遺傳算法,模糊神經網絡算法對比,最大迭代次數為100,計算機內存為32GB,采用Win7 操作系統(tǒng)。網絡系統(tǒng)可靠度隨著遺傳算法迭代次數增加提高,網絡可靠度提高受制于硬件因素趨于平緩。在隨著迭代次數變化中,總體呈現相反情況,成本不斷降低,迭代次數增加,成本降低蘇打綠呈現趨于穩(wěn)定情況。迭代數量控制在65,對成本的影響可忽略。要通過其他手段對網絡優(yōu)化,遺傳改進算法中,采用滿意度函數,通過強化適宜性函數優(yōu)點,保證成本回歸多樣性。利用容斥原理計算網絡提高網絡穩(wěn)定性,充分發(fā)揮網絡優(yōu)化優(yōu)勢,在不斷迭代中尋求最合理優(yōu)化成本,保證數據鏈的完整性,不斷對計算機結果校核。

6 結語

隨著網絡通信的發(fā)展,鏈路容量不斷提高,網絡可靠性問題日益重要。計算機網絡可靠性對計算機系具有重要影響,通過優(yōu)化計算機網絡可靠性設計,可以使計算機系統(tǒng)穩(wěn)定運行。本文分析計算機網絡可靠性因素,優(yōu)化設計計算機網絡可靠性,利用遺傳算法具有方便快速得到系統(tǒng)整體最優(yōu)解特征,解決系統(tǒng)不流暢等問題,通過實驗仿真得出對網絡可靠性優(yōu)于其他算法。隨著計算機網絡的發(fā)展,要求相關人員探索遺傳算法網絡優(yōu)化設計中的作用,提升計算機網絡可靠性。

猜你喜歡
網絡拓撲鏈路遺傳算法
家紡“全鏈路”升級
基于通聯關系的通信網絡拓撲發(fā)現方法
能量高效的無線傳感器網絡拓撲控制
基于自適應遺傳算法的CSAMT一維反演
一種基于遺傳算法的聚類分析方法在DNA序列比較中的應用
基于遺傳算法和LS-SVM的財務危機預測
勞斯萊斯古斯特與魅影網絡拓撲圖
基于多任務異步處理的電力系統(tǒng)序網絡拓撲分析
基于改進的遺傳算法的模糊聚類算法
基于3G的VPDN技術在高速公路備份鏈路中的應用
奇台县| 横峰县| 汉沽区| 鞍山市| 台东市| 大英县| 大庆市| 四川省| 五常市| 怀宁县| 安陆市| 加查县| 布尔津县| 韶山市| 四会市| 习水县| 河源市| 鱼台县| 东宁县| 永昌县| 始兴县| 含山县| 临潭县| 博爱县| 垣曲县| 墨竹工卡县| 乡城县| 泉州市| 盐源县| 乌拉特中旗| 六盘水市| 灵石县| 犍为县| 巴林右旗| 开江县| 前郭尔| 云霄县| 沭阳县| 新巴尔虎左旗| 永新县| 密云县|